China Vape Factory Quality Control: A Deep Dive
Ensuring the consistency of vapes created in China’s vast factory landscape requires a thorough quality control process . Many companies rely on Chinese factories for vape assembly, yet concerns often arise regarding quality. A typical control approach involves multiple layers, beginning with raw material verification. Incoming components , from battery cells to flavorings, undergo strict testing to meet specified requirements . During the manufacturing cycle , technicians conduct regular checks, often utilizing automated machinery for exact measurements. Furthermore, many factories implement statistical process control (copyright) to track and adjust the production line . Finished products are then subjected to final assessments , encompassing operation testing, leakage checks , and sometimes even independent laboratory assessment .
- Raw material verification
- In-process observing
- Final product evaluation
